Cooling Water Tower Upkeep Best Guidelines

To ensure optimal efficiency and prolong the duration of your process cooling tower, regular servicing is vital. Key best practices involve periodic water removal, regular examination of parts for rust , and immediate correction of any problems . Adequate treatment programs are truly necessary to prevent scale, bacteria growth, and deterioration. Finally, accurate documentation of all maintenance activities should be kept for future purposes.

Troubleshooting Chemical Issues in Cooling Towers

Resolving problems related to chemistry in cooling plants often demands a thorough approach. Frequent challenges involve scale formation , corrosion, microbiological contamination, and the effect of improper chemicals . Initial procedures should prioritize analyzing the solution for pH, total alkalinity, hardness, and the detection of specific ions.

  • Carefully inspect the injection system to verify proper function .
  • Investigate potential sources of impurities .
  • Consider modifying treatment programs based on data obtained.
Furthermore, tracking key parameters regularly is crucial for preventing reoccurrence of such issues and maintaining optimal system performance .

The Function of Water Treatment in Water Cooling Performance

Maintaining optimal cooling unit performance critically relies on water treatment solutions. These substances solve a multitude of issues that can significantly affect the system’s ability to transfer heat. Specifically, hard water buildup formation, caused by dissolved compounds, can drastically decrease heat thermal effectiveness, leading to increased energy consumption. Material Degradation, another major issue, is effectively prevented by corrosion agents. Furthermore, microbial growth – a breeding ground for microorganisms – is managed through the use of biocides. Proper chemical application and consistent monitoring are essential for ensuring long-term durability and peak cooling tower performance.
